Additional booking notes

Most sound bath experiences require a quiet environment with enough space for participants to comfortably lie down during the session. Events can be hosted indoors or outdoors depending on the setting and client preferences. Clients are asked to provide floor mats for attendees, along with optional pillows and blankets for additional comfort.

For smaller private events, no stage or amplification is typically needed. For larger events, retreats, conferences, festivals, or corporate wellness experiences, access to power outlets and a basic sound system or microphone may be requested depending on audience size and venue acoustics.

Lighting should ideally be soft, calm, and adjustable when possible. Natural lighting, candlelight-style ambiance, or dim lighting all work well for creating a relaxing atmosphere.

Setup time typically ranges from 60–120 minutes depending on the size of the event and number of instruments being used. Breakdown generally takes 60 minutes.

Singing Bowls of the Rockies provides the instruments and most equipment needed for the experience, including crystal and Tibetan singing bowls, gongs, chimes, flutes, and many other sound instruments from around the world. Outdoor events may require weather protection, shade coverage, and a relatively level surface for instruments and participants.

Custom event formats, larger audiences, retreats, and unique venues can be discussed in advance to ensure the best experience possible for attendees.
